It's important to keep your coffee pods machine clean. This will stop mineral buildup and hard-water deposits from building up in the machine. This will not only cause the machine to run poorly, but it could also result in the coffee having bitter taste. The best way to maintain your pods machine is to clean the removable parts every day (carafe drip tray, and reused filter). It is also recommended to descale the machine every month.

Many people do not clean their coffee machines, even though the majority own one. Coffee machines can accumulate limescale and hard water minerals which can affect the quality of the brew. Regular descaling can extend the life of your machine and ensure that you're drinking healthy delicious coffee. You should keep your coffee pods in a cool location, away from direct sunlight and moisture. This will help preserve their flavor and ensure that they don't lose freshness. This can be done by storing them airtight in a resealable bag container. You can also freeze the pods, but it is not recommended as it can ruin the flavor and cause them to swell. Avoid placing your coffee in the refrigerator since they will be exposed to condensation and water.
